A smart grid is the combination of a traditional power distribution system with large amounts of renewable energy sources and two-way communication between suppliers and consumers. This combination is expected to deliver energy savings, cost reductions, and increased reliability and security, but smart grids introduce numerous challenges for the management of the resulting system. These include integrating large contributions from wind and solar electricity generation, managing bidirectional flows of power, and incorporating demand-response. We will present examples of how optimization is helping to meet some of these challenges, and discuss directions for future research.
